The Balancing Act: Between Intuition and Structured Assessment

There’s often a perception that intuition might overshadow more structured assessment tools, but let’s clear that up: intuition doesn’t replace those methods; it complements them. Imagine trying to build a solid foundation while ignoring the scope of the land—it just won’t work. Structured assessments provide essential data and insights, while intuition enriches the conversation, creating a more holistic approach to client care.

A nurse coach masterfully balances both—using structured tools for clarity while infusing those insights with intuitive understanding. So when you think about a nurse coach's vast toolbox, intuition is like that secret ingredient, enhancing the main recipe of structured methodologies.
